Fred Simon and Warren Shaw are on the air announcing at this moment that the 980 WCAP efforts towards raising money for the Greater Lowell Salvation Army succeeded once again in beating its annual goal.
With a goal of $98,000, the final totals have come in. Altogether, we raised $102,157.62.

Following a short discussion, where member Ron Mercier and Dr Mike McNamara preferred continuing the search process for an interim Superintendent via interviews and then a selection, the board voted 4 to1 with Mercier the only member voting against to select and start negotiations with former Superintendent Elaine Espindle for the position of interim Superintendent.
